Michal Sinnott
Michal Sinnott has been acting in film, television, and theatre since the age of seven. New York credits include Cassandra in The Oresteia (Folding Chair Classical Theatre), the NY premier of The Fastest Woman Alive (Praxis Theatre Project), the world premier of Eve Rickman Replies (Manhattan Theatre Source/ Lightning Strikes), America Is My Home (Vital Theatre), and Hiding Behind Comets (reading through 29th Street Repertory). Favorite roles: Lula in Dutchman, Leah in A Dybbuk, Marie in Who Will Carry the Word, Katherine in Henry V. Television roles include principal/ leads for Law and Order: CI, CBS, TNT, and The Discovery Channel, and the upcoming feature films Independently Blue, and Sorry, Haters (starring Robin Wright Penn). She is a graduate of The Governor's School for the Arts in Norfolk, VA, The Catholic University of America in DC (BA in Drama), and GATE Acting Conservatory in NYC. When she is not acting, she likes to play the role of World Traveler Extraordinare, having visited twenty-four countries and six continents thus far.
